HANGZHOU, China, Dec. 17,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Automation.com, a subsidiary of the International Society of Automation (ISA), and Hikvision have released a new joint white paper highlighting how large-scale AI powered video intelligence transforms efficiency and accelerates smart manufacturing.

Video systems—once used mainly for security—are rapidly becoming one of the most valuable sources of operational data in factories and industrial parks, accelerating smart manufacturing process. Today's cameras provide continuous visibility into assembly processes, equipment movement, quality details, and high-risk work areas, giving manufacturers a real-time view of complex production environments.

However, the large amount of volume and complexity of the video footages makes manual interpretation impractical. This is where large-scale AI becomes essential, enabling advanced artificial intelligence applications across manufacturing operations.

Beyond simple rule-based analytics, large-scale AI in manufacturing can interpret context, detect anomalies, recognize human–machine interactions, and retrieve specific events from vast video archives through natural-language queries. This transforms video from passive monitoring into a powerful engine for operational intelligence—helping prevent accidents, reduce downtime, and improve overall quality and efficiency.

Looking ahead, the integration of AI-driven video with robotics, automated material handling, and industrial IoT systems will further accelerate smart manufacturing. As AI becomes more capable of understanding long, complex activity sequences, manufacturers will gain richer insights that drive predictive and adaptive operations.
